c语言-//谁考了第k名

#include<stdio.h>

int main()

{

int n = 0, k = 0, num = 0, xue[200],i=0;

float grade [200] ;

scanf_s("%d %d", &n, &k);

printf("\n");

for (num = 0; num < n; num++)

{

scanf_s("%d %f",&xue[num], &grade[num]);

}

for (i = 0; i <= n; i++)

{

num = 0;

for (num = 0; num < n; num++)

{

if (grade[num] < grade[num + 1])

{

float tmp = grade[num];

grade[num] = grade[num + 1];

grade[num + 1] = tmp;

float tem = xue[num];

xue[num] = xue[num + 1];

xue[num+1] = tem;

}

}

}

printf("%d %g",xue[k-1], grade[k - 1]);

return 0;

}

相关推荐
Camel卡蒙1 分钟前
DDD架构——实体、聚合、值对象
java·开发语言·架构
hsjkdhs18 分钟前
C++之多态
开发语言·jvm·c++
四维碎片20 分钟前
【Qt】乌班图安装Qt环境
开发语言·数据库·qt
kyle~24 分钟前
C++STL---静态数组array
开发语言·c++
~无忧花开~34 分钟前
JavaScript学习笔记(二十八):JavaScript性能优化全攻略
开发语言·前端·javascript·笔记·学习·性能优化·js
爱编程的鱼42 分钟前
C# 变量详解:从基础概念到高级应用
java·算法·c#
ptc学习者43 分钟前
OGG 安装注意事项
java·开发语言·数据库
kk”1 小时前
C++ List
开发语言·c++
tkevinjd1 小时前
反转链表及其应用(力扣2130)
数据结构·leetcode·链表
HalvmånEver1 小时前
红黑树实现与原理剖析(上篇):核心规则与插入平衡逻辑
数据结构·c++·学习·算法·红黑树